  • Abstract
    In this paper an artificial intelligence´s mono-objective algorithm known as Particle Swarm Optimization (PSO) was applied. This PSO was adapted to optimize the minimum costs in the Beer Distribution Game Problem. The PSO makes an adjustment of the policy´s order of the participants in the supply chain (retailer, wholesaler, distributor and manufacturer) minimizing the costs involved into the inventory holding and resulting costs from the backlogs in orders. The supply chain was tested under three dynamic consumer demand patterns: One Step, Uniform and Cyclic. The test results were compared based on the Non-Parametric Wilcoxon´s Signed-Rank Test, showing which is better to use equal or individual order policy for each participant in the chain.
